The work and quality was ok and nothing really I can complain about. What wasn't ok was the process and the duress caused. This was a first time remodel and there are certain things that just aren't known...laugh if you want, but who knew that doors came in different sizes? So the framing was completed and I was then asked to choose a door design which I did. The door was then fitted only to realize that it was too large to open without hitting the stairs and that the door in question was larger than any other in the house!! It's obvious now, but I want a contractor to explain that in 2 weeks a decision on a door needs to be made, and that all the doors in the house are xyz in width and that anything more than y inches will not fully open. There were numerous examples of corners being cut that resulted in many standoff's about the quality of work - these were all rectified but only after some fairly serious meetings. The worst moment was this: framing was complete and we were waiting for the windows to arrive. My wife was at home with a 2 year old and a 6 month old baby who had the roseola virus (see at bottom). Temps in Seattle were at about 25-30F and the entire back of the house had been removed, covered in plastic and the house was FREEZING. There was no kitchen and running water was in the bathroom ONLY. Finally the windows arrived which meant the house would be insulated from the outside conditions. However, Norm announced that he couldn't fit the windows because we hadn't picked the trim!! Trim had not been mentioned before as we could have easily selected it. So my wife stood in a freezing room in her nightdress, with a toddler and a vomiting baby in tears to hear that the windows couldn't be fitted. Here's the deal - there's no reason you can rough the windows in and fit the trim later. In fact, after Norm left my wife in tears his head contractor said "don't worry lady, we'll get your windows in today". And he did. It's the most extreme example in the remodel, but that's no way to behave and still to this day I can't explain why these things happened. To a more experienced person I'm sure Norm can be managed, but at the rate he charged that not what I expect. It was only the pity of his workers that salvaged the situation. We removed Norm and HazelPoint before completion of the project and were overjoyed at the replacement contractor and his work. Norm left us poorer but older and wiser. ROSEOLA: The first symptom you will notice in your baby is an unexplained very high fever. The fever can be as high as 104 to 106 degrees. The fever can last from one to five days and then disappear. Within 24 hours later a rash will appear on the neck, upper arms and the trunk, and then spread to the face and legs. Your baby may also get diarhea, nausea, and vomitting with swollen lymph glands under the baby?s neck. You may notice the symptoms of the common cold such as loss of appetite, irritability, and sore throat.

Hazel Point has proven to be one of the highest-performing, ethical, and great to deal with during my entire remodel. From the time I drove up to the house, I noticed that the tile stairway was covered with protective coating to protect the stairs. I opened the front door and the entire path to where the repairs were being made was carefully sealed off in a "cocoon" of plastic from ceiling to floor. Nothing was exposed except the area where the work was being done. Of the repairs that were made, the work could not have been done any better. I was in fact impressed with the high level of skill and attention to detail that Hazel Point delivered. Not the cheapest contractor, but of all the contractors I have recently hired, Hazel Point is EASILY the best value!!!!! I GOT what I paid for, it looks AWESOME, and I will always be thrilled to have such quality workmanship as part of my home.
Description of Work: Repaired lots of drywall, re-wired lighting to hide wires and make one outlet functional, removed paneling and replaced it with new drywall then mudded, sanded and painted, repaired sink installation from prior contractor, and generally performed "cosmetic" improvements left in poor condition from previous contractor.
